Antibody-drug conjugates, illustration. Antibody-drug conjugates (ADCs) are a class of highly potent biopharmaceutical drug designed as a targeted therapy for the treatment of cancer. They consist of an antibody (pink, Y-shaped) linked to a biologically active cytotoxic drug compound (molecular models), and are designed to target and kill only cancer cells, leaving healthy normal cells unharmed.
